public final class IntegrationRuntimeSsisProperties extends Object
Constructor and Description |
---|
IntegrationRuntimeSsisProperties() |
Modifier and Type | Method and Description |
---|---|
Map<String,Object> |
additionalProperties()
Get the additionalProperties property: SSIS properties for managed integration runtime.
|
IntegrationRuntimeSsisCatalogInfo |
catalogInfo()
Get the catalogInfo property: Catalog information for managed dedicated integration runtime.
|
IntegrationRuntimeCustomSetupScriptProperties |
customSetupScriptProperties()
Get the customSetupScriptProperties property: Custom setup script properties for a managed dedicated integration
runtime.
|
IntegrationRuntimeDataProxyProperties |
dataProxyProperties()
Get the dataProxyProperties property: Data proxy properties for a managed dedicated integration runtime.
|
IntegrationRuntimeEdition |
edition()
Get the edition property: The edition for the SSIS Integration Runtime.
|
List<CustomSetupBase> |
expressCustomSetupProperties()
Get the expressCustomSetupProperties property: Custom setup without script properties for a SSIS integration
runtime.
|
IntegrationRuntimeLicenseType |
licenseType()
Get the licenseType property: License type for bringing your own license scenario.
|
void |
validate()
Validates the instance.
|
IntegrationRuntimeSsisProperties |
withAdditionalProperties(Map<String,Object> additionalProperties)
Set the additionalProperties property: SSIS properties for managed integration runtime.
|
IntegrationRuntimeSsisProperties |
withCatalogInfo(IntegrationRuntimeSsisCatalogInfo catalogInfo)
Set the catalogInfo property: Catalog information for managed dedicated integration runtime.
|
IntegrationRuntimeSsisProperties |
withCustomSetupScriptProperties(IntegrationRuntimeCustomSetupScriptProperties customSetupScriptProperties)
Set the customSetupScriptProperties property: Custom setup script properties for a managed dedicated integration
runtime.
|
IntegrationRuntimeSsisProperties |
withDataProxyProperties(IntegrationRuntimeDataProxyProperties dataProxyProperties)
Set the dataProxyProperties property: Data proxy properties for a managed dedicated integration runtime.
|
IntegrationRuntimeSsisProperties |
withEdition(IntegrationRuntimeEdition edition)
Set the edition property: The edition for the SSIS Integration Runtime.
|
IntegrationRuntimeSsisProperties |
withExpressCustomSetupProperties(List<CustomSetupBase> expressCustomSetupProperties)
Set the expressCustomSetupProperties property: Custom setup without script properties for a SSIS integration
runtime.
|
IntegrationRuntimeSsisProperties |
withLicenseType(IntegrationRuntimeLicenseType licenseType)
Set the licenseType property: License type for bringing your own license scenario.
|
public IntegrationRuntimeSsisCatalogInfo catalogInfo()
public IntegrationRuntimeSsisProperties withCatalogInfo(IntegrationRuntimeSsisCatalogInfo catalogInfo)
catalogInfo
- the catalogInfo value to set.public IntegrationRuntimeLicenseType licenseType()
public IntegrationRuntimeSsisProperties withLicenseType(IntegrationRuntimeLicenseType licenseType)
licenseType
- the licenseType value to set.public IntegrationRuntimeCustomSetupScriptProperties customSetupScriptProperties()
public IntegrationRuntimeSsisProperties withCustomSetupScriptProperties(IntegrationRuntimeCustomSetupScriptProperties customSetupScriptProperties)
customSetupScriptProperties
- the customSetupScriptProperties value to set.public IntegrationRuntimeDataProxyProperties dataProxyProperties()
public IntegrationRuntimeSsisProperties withDataProxyProperties(IntegrationRuntimeDataProxyProperties dataProxyProperties)
dataProxyProperties
- the dataProxyProperties value to set.public IntegrationRuntimeEdition edition()
public IntegrationRuntimeSsisProperties withEdition(IntegrationRuntimeEdition edition)
edition
- the edition value to set.public List<CustomSetupBase> expressCustomSetupProperties()
public IntegrationRuntimeSsisProperties withExpressCustomSetupProperties(List<CustomSetupBase> expressCustomSetupProperties)
expressCustomSetupProperties
- the expressCustomSetupProperties value to set.public Map<String,Object> additionalProperties()
public IntegrationRuntimeSsisProperties withAdditionalProperties(Map<String,Object> additionalProperties)
additionalProperties
- the additionalProperties value to set.public void validate()
IllegalArgumentException
- thrown if the instance is not valid.Visit the Azure for Java Developers site for more Java documentation, including quick starts, tutorials, and code samples.